How and Why You Should Remove Your Makeup Before Bed

It is important for you to remove all makeup before going to bed at night, do not be tempted to fall asleep with your makeup on no matter how tired you are. For example if you sleep with your eye makeup it can get into your eyes and cause infection, redness or irritation.

Taking off your makeup before bed gives your skin time to regenerate and breath while you sleep. It is important to not just wash your face but to use a facial wash specifically designed for removing makeup. It is also important to use two different makeup removers; one for the eyes and one for the rest of the face.

The eye area is very delicate and sensitive and so requires an eye makeup remover. These are usually designed to be mild and gentle. To remove eye makeup gently tap a cotton pad or towel, which has been moistened by the makeup remover, around the eye area until no more makeup can be removed and the area is clean. Do not pull or drag as such an action can cause irritation.

For the rest of the face, it is a very good idea to avoid oily makeup removers if you have oily skin as this can lead to breakouts. The best removers are water based and can be used by all skin types.

To remove your facial makeup, lightly soak a cotton pad with the makeup remover and start cleansing in circular motions towards the hairline. Then repeat the process until the cotton pad starts coming up clean. Rinse your face with water and facial wash till there is no residue, tone, and moisturize.
